Juhani Heilala is a scholar working on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Juhani Heilala has authored 53 papers receiving a total of 782 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 35 papers in Industrial and Manufacturing Engineering, 6 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 6 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Juhani Heilala's work include Manufacturing Process and Optimization (22 papers), Flexible and Reconfigurable Manufacturing Systems (14 papers) and Assembly Line Balancing Optimization (8 papers). Juhani Heilala is often cited by papers focused on Manufacturing Process and Optimization (22 papers), Flexible and Reconfigurable Manufacturing Systems (14 papers) and Assembly Line Balancing Optimization (8 papers). Juhani Heilala collaborates with scholars based in Finland, Sweden and Germany. Juhani Heilala's co-authors include Jari Montonen, Björn Johansson, Stephen Fox, Eija Kaasinen, Susanna Aromaa, Marja Liinasuo, Thomas Walter, Cemalettin Öztürk, Esko Petäjä and Rakesh Mehta and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Production Research, Computers & Industrial Engineering and Mechatronics.
